What is a devotional?

It’s a tool to help you grow in your devotion to God.

Why is it called “The Up Devotional”?

We often think of God as “up” (although, of course, he is everywhere). I suggested the name to my wife and she said: “Yeah, like get up in the morning and look up!” It’s about keeping your eyes fixed on God (Hebrews 12:2).

How long is each devotional?

Short. You can read each devotional is about a minute, or listen to it in about two.

What is the theology?

Biblical, thoughtful evangelicalism. I am from a Reformed Protestant background and take an ecumenical approach.
